Reactivation of thymidine kinase-defective herpes simplex virus is enhanced by nucleoside.
Herpes simplex virus (HSV) mutants defective for thymidine kinase expression (TK-) have been reported to establish latent infection of sensory ganglia of mice, in that HSV latency-associated transcript is expressed, but to be defective for reactivation.
